#381ba5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#381ba5 is composed of 22% red, 10.6%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 83.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 252.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 37.6%. #381ba5 color hex could be obtained by blending #7036ff with #00004b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#381ba5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020d is the darkest color, while #fcf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#381ba5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5d63 is the less saturated color, while #2b05bb is the most saturated one.
